Downtown Bentonville Inc., DWTN Media Win Gold & Bronze At Telly Awards

Downtown Bentonville Inc.

Downtown Bentonville Incorporated and its digital storytelling platform DWTN Media won gold and bronze recognition at the 43rd Annual Telly Awards. 

  • Local winners: The Lighting of the Square in Downtown Bentonville received gold recognition in the Best Promotional General-Events category. DWTN Now received the bronze recognition as Best Television - Charitable/Not-for-profit & Cause Marketing for its Fly Oz TV episode
  • The awards: The Telly Awards honors excellence in video and television across all screens and is judged by leaders from platforms like Adobe, Netflix, Dow Jones, Nickelodeon, and many more.

Outdoor Track & Field NCAA West Preliminary Rounds Start Today

NWA Daily

The Razorback Outdoor Track and Field NCAA West Preliminary Rounds start today at John McDonnell Field on the University of Arkansas campus and go through Saturday, May 28. 

  • Round 1-2: There will be 117 institutions competing in the rounds this week, the first two of the NCAA Championships. The top 12 in each event will advance to the semifinal and final, held in Oregon in June.
  • Events: The Razorbacks will have 49 (Women & Men) entries in the regional field with 45 athletes competing in 36 events. The events with Razorback entries include a 100m(W), 400m(W), 800m(W&M), 1,500m(W), 5,000m(W&M), 10,000m(M), pole vault(W), 110m hurdles(M), long jump(M), and hammer(M).

Bentonville Startup Receives Grant From U.S. DOE

FR8relay

In an effort to actualize a national goal of net-zero carbon emissions, the U.S. Department of Energy is awarding $53m in grants to 210 small businesses in 38 states, and Bentonville startup FR8relay was one of them! 

  • Improving trucking: FR8relay’s novel mobility solutions are on their way to reducing emissions, increasing mobility energy productivity, increasing truck utilization, vastly improving truck driving jobs, and creating economic development opportunities for economically distressed communities.
  • Category: FR8relay will receive $206,468 under the subtopic: Vehicle Technologies — Energy Efficiency in Emergency Mobility Systems (EEMS): Developing and Applying Novel Mobility Solutions for Underserved Disadvantaged Communities.
